Nuclear Medicine.

The Department of Nuclear Medicine was established in 1989 by the chairmanship  Prof. Dr. Nahide Gökçoran with the contribution of Prof. Dr. Hekmat Bayhan, the Department of Nuclear Medicine was opened by a staff consisting of research assistant Dr. Neşe İlgin Karabacak and research assistant Dr. Meltem Dalyan Our department has become one of the important centers in our country in terms of Education, research and clinical services with academic staff, physical ability and technical equipment.

Our department has been accredited by UEMS (European Association of Medical Professionals) in the field of nuclear medicine education. Our department has 6 faculty members, 2 research assistants, 1 health physicist, 2 radiopharmacists and 5 nurses. The department's staff aims to provide our patients with the latest and highest quality services in all branch of nuclear medicine.

Our Services

Our department contains one PET/CT camera, three double-headed SPECT gamma cameras, two radionuclide treatment rooms, a thyroid uptake test machine, an intraoperative gamma probe and a peptide synthesis unit. In our department, in addition to all conventional scintigraphy and F-18 FDG PET / CT scans, peptides labeled Ga-68 (DOTATATE, PSMA) and PET, SPECT brain receptor scans and liver radioembolization, peptides labeled Lu-177 (DOTATATE, Radionuclide Therapies F-18 FDG PET/CT scan has been performed on more than 25,000 patients so far in the PET/CT unit, which started to provide service for the first time in our country since April 2004.
